Product Description

Immerse yourself in the vibrant and captivating world of Spanish classical music with Pablo de Sarasate's timeless compositions. This album, released on January 1, 1994, under the Sono Luminus label, showcases the virtuosity and lyrical brilliance of Sarasate, a renowned violinist and composer of the Romantic era. Spanning a duration of 1 hour and 18 minutes, the collection features a rich tapestry of Spanish Dances, each piece brimming with rhythmic energy and melodic charm. From the fiery "Malagueña" to the sensual "Habanera," Sarasate's compositions evoke the essence of Spanish folklore and dance. The album also includes the enchanting "Serenade Andalouse," the evocative "Miramar," and the dynamic "Introduction and Tarantella." Sarasate's "Carmen Fantasy," inspired by Bizet's famous opera, is a highlight, showcasing his technical prowess and interpretive depth. About Pablo de Sarasate

Pablo de Sarasate, the celebrated Spanish violinist and composer, captivated audiences worldwide with his virtuosic performances and enchanting compositions during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Born in 1844, Sarasate displayed prodigious talent from a young age, becoming a renowned figure in the classical music scene. His works, characterized by their technical brilliance and lyrical beauty, continue to inspire musicians and delight listeners to this day. Sarasate's legacy endures as a testament to his extraordinary skill and enduring influence on the world of classical music.
